    There are 2 solutions here.
    1. Use of SIP/H.323 Signalling Gateway as the protocol convertor. Search google will yield heaps of hits on this subject. Product available both commercial and open source, trial, etc. Using this method means that the SIP End Point will communicate with H.323 End Point without going out the PSTN. I believe this is what you want to achieve in the long term. You are trying the AS5xxx as the protocol convertor for you, which it will not work. A call flow will be something like SIP IP Phone->SIP Server->SIP-to-H.323 Gateway->H.323 Gatekeeper->H.323 End Point. Of couse there is a SIP server that do the protocol convertor in the same box but the functionality is the still the same. Performance and concurrent call setup differ from products to products. Going for this solution would require you to find such products and test it on the your network.
    2. If you do not wish to try on Soluton 1, this solution is a workaround way by not getting device but using the existing equipment that you have right now. Onto whether this good long term solution for depends on what you want to achieve both in term of commercially and technically. A call flow will be SIP End Point->SIP Server->Voice Gateway (AS5xxx)->PSTN Switch(ISDN/PRI)->Voice Gateway->H.323 Gatekeeper>H.323 End Point. The key is the Voice session must traverse the ISDN link. In other words your dial pattern must be setup is such as way that will go out thru the dial peer pots to pstn switch then come back to another dial-peer pots. I am not saying this is the most efficient way of doing it, I merely suggesting a workable way to achieve your desired goal without soluton 1.

    Ah, so you just want to restrict VoIP calls from L3 addresses other than your provider?
    That's just a simple ACL to open up traffic to your SIP ITSP's IP external addresses, and block anything else.
    You can get what IPs and ports are used by your provider, but here is what you need open on the Cisco side inbound for an inbound ACL on a WAN interface:
    UDP - ITSP address:ITSP SIP Port to External interface:5060 - For SIP signaling
    ITSP address:ITSP RTP Port Range - External interface:16384-32767 - RTP traffic
    ITSP's port range could be anything between 1024-65535.  SIP usually comes from UDP/5060 from the ITSP, but doesn't have to.  Verify with them, or look at a SIP debug or packet capture to verify.
    The implicit deny will take care of everything else.

  • SIP 7960 to non-Cisco Switch

    Does anyone know if a 7960 (SIP) phone can connect to a non-Cisco switch and separate the Voice traffic from the access port traffic?
    I tried connecting a 7960 to a baystack 450T, configuring the switchport as a "tagged trunk", and then changing the Admin Vlan ID on the phone to the desired voice vlan. It looks as though the switch wants the access port traffic to be tagged as well.
    Any help would be greatly appreciated!
    Thanks,
    Darin

    Hi !
    You need to configure a 802.1q trunk on your non-cisco switch. The 802.1q native vlan should be the one the PC is in. The voice vlan will be tagged.
    Configure all parameters (like voice-vlan-id etc) on the phone manually (obviously CDP does not work). I have done it and it works fine (but i never tried on the switch you mentioned).
    Inline Power will also not work because the 7960 is not 802.3af compliant (yet).

  • SIP ALG for NAT Cisco 3845

    Does the SIP ALG for NAT have to be on the router where I am planning on running Call Manager Express for that to work properly, or can I have it running on an upstream router where I am currently preforming NAT functions?

    You should be able to run it on either. If you have a choice, it would probably be better to run it on the upstream router. There are some things with SIP that aren't supported with the NAT ALG when the SIP is originated and fixed on the same router. One of these things I can name off hand is the 'sip bind' command which isn't supported on the same box.
    It's still very possible to run it on the same box, however. But the SIP ALG doesn't require any information from CME to work properly.

  • H323 to SIP calls

    Can someone explain how h323 to SIP calls work & vice versa.

    The following messages are mapped:
    SIP <---> H323
    INVITE - SETUP
    100 Trying - Call Proc
    180 Ringing - Alerting
    183 Session Progress - Progress
    200 OK (for INVITE) - Connect
    BYE - Release Complete
    With H323 to SIP CUBE, if fast start occurs on one leg, early offer needs to happen on the other (and vice versa).  Most SIP devices these days to early offer (SDP in invite) so you typically need fast start enabled on both directions of the H323 leg for this design.
